The presence of the tag is the most technically significant part of this filename. x265 is an open-source library used to encode video into the High Efficiency Video Coding (HEVC or H.265) format.

For years, was the undisputed king of web video. However, x265 (HEVC) has largely succeeded it for high-density archiving. H.264 vs. H.265 Efficiency Comparison x264 (H.264 / AVC) x265 (H.265 / HEVC) Compression Ratio Standard baseline Up to 50% more efficient than x264 Average 1080p File Size 1.5 GB – 3.0 GB 400 MB – 800 MB ("Small" standard) Bandwidth Demand Moderate to high Low (Optimized for streaming and mobile) CPU Processing Power Low (Plays on almost any legacy hardware) High (Requires newer hardware decoding)
